Pyridoxine alpha-ketoglutarate (PAK) is a small molecule compound formed by the salt/complex of pyridoxine (vitamin B6) and alpha-ketoglutaric acid, a key intermediate in the Krebs cycle. It functions as a metabolic enhancer and a precursor for neurotransmitter synthesis. The pyridoxine component is converted into pyridoxal phosphate, which serves as a vital cofactor for enzymes such as glutamate decarboxylase (GAD) and aromatic L-amino acid decarboxylase (AADC), essential for the production of GABA, dopamine, and serotonin. The alpha-ketoglutarate component supports neuronal energy metabolism and nitrogen transport. PAK has been investigated for its potential in treating nervous system disorders, including tremors, convulsions, and Tourette syndrome. In clinical research, it is often evaluated in combination with magnesium pidolate, notably in a Phase IV trial in Spain sponsored by the Carlos III Health Institute to reduce tic severity in children. It is also commercially available as a dietary supplement.
